  • Patent number: 6211873
    Abstract: Apparatus and methods for displaying dynamic electronic data are provided for a computer-based display system. The apparatus includes a display, a frame within the display for displaying the data and a measure along a first frame axis for indicating a value of the displayed data. Entity display areas, each containing one entity defined by five data points, are displayed within the frame in non-overlapping, fixed positions along a second frame axis. The five data points include: a current data point, represented by a marker and indicting a current value of the entity in the display, first and second end data points of a first data range relating to the entity, represented by a first range marker, and first and second end data points of a second data range relating to the entity, represented by a second range marker. A label associated with the entities is also displayed in a fixed position with respect to the entity display areas.

  • Patent number: 6142818
    Abstract: An insulation displacement contact (IDC) strain relief cap is employed to interconnect a wire with an electrical contact. The electrical contact has a bifurcated end to engage and retain a wire and may be engaged with the strain relief cap. The cap contains notches, some of which fit on retaining cams that are attached to the electrical contact while others serve as wire exit holes. The cap fastens onto the clip once the retaining cams engage the notches and once the wire is aligned with the appropriate exit hole.

  • Patent number: 6053084
    Abstract: This invention relates to a system and method for cutting circuit board panels utilizing an in-line cutting mechanism. As the panel is transported into the cutting mechanism, adjustable rails are moved into position to properly guide the panel into the cutting head. The actual cutting operation is performed by transporting the panel between an upper cutting disk blade and a lower cutting disk blade. The distance between these two blades is adjustable and permits precision cutting of the panel with minimal stress to the circuit board and its components.
